Skip to content
Sign in

Best of - Nonprofit

Best Nonprofit Software & Tools for Fundraising, Donor Management & More

Nonprofit organizations face unique challenges in managing donors, fundraising, grants, volunteers, and finances. Selecting the right software is crucial for maximizing efficiency and impact. This directory features top tools tailored to the specific needs of nonprofits, foundations, and social impact organizations, helping you streamline operations and focus on your mission.

Donor Management

  • Bloomerang

    Comprehensive donor management platform with robust engagement and reporting features.

    paid

    Best for: Mid-sized nonprofits seeking comprehensive donor relationship management.

  • Kindful

    User-friendly donor management software with integrated fundraising and communication tools.

    paid

    Best for: Small to medium-sized nonprofits prioritizing ease of use.

  • Salesforce NPSP

    Powerful CRM built on the Salesforce platform, tailored for nonprofit needs.

    paid

    Best for: Large nonprofits requiring extensive customization and integration.

  • Donorbox

    Easy-to-use online donation platform with powerful fundraising tools.

    freemium

    Best for: Nonprofits of all sizes looking for simple online donation processing.

  • Network for Good

    All-in-one fundraising platform with donor management and marketing tools.

    paid

    Best for: Nonprofits seeking integrated fundraising and donor management solutions.

  • Little Green Light

    Web-based donor management and fundraising software designed for small to medium-sized nonprofits.

    paid

    Best for: Small to medium nonprofits looking for affordable and effective donor management.

Fundraising

  • Givebutter

    Free fundraising platform with integrated CRM, marketing, and event tools.

    freemium

    Best for: Nonprofits looking for a free or low-cost fundraising solution.

  • Classy

    Online fundraising platform for campaigns, events, and recurring giving.

    paid

    Best for: Nonprofits focused on sophisticated online fundraising strategies.

  • GoFundMe Charity

    Crowdfunding platform for nonprofits with social fundraising tools.

    freemium

    Best for: Nonprofits seeking a simple crowdfunding solution.

  • Bonfire

    Custom apparel fundraising platform for nonprofits.

    freemium

    Best for: Nonprofits looking for creative fundraising through custom merchandise.

  • Funraise

    Digital fundraising platform with marketing automation and donor engagement features.

    paid

    Best for: Nonprofits focused on digital fundraising and personalized donor experiences.

  • OneCause

    Fundraising platform specializing in peer-to-peer fundraising, auctions, and events.

    paid

    Best for: Nonprofits hosting large fundraising events and peer-to-peer campaigns.

Grant Management

  • GrantHub

    Grant management software for tracking deadlines, reporting, and collaboration.

    paid

    Best for: Nonprofits managing multiple grants and complex reporting requirements.

  • Instrumentl

    Grant discovery and tracking platform with matching and collaboration tools.

    paid

    Best for: Nonprofits seeking new grant opportunities and efficient grant management.

  • Foundant GLM

    Grant lifecycle management software for funders and grantseekers.

    paid

    Best for: Foundations and nonprofits seeking a comprehensive grant management solution.

  • Blackbaud Grantmaking

    Cloud-based grant management solution for foundations and nonprofits.

    paid

    Best for: Large foundations and nonprofits needing robust grant management capabilities.

  • SmartSimple Cloud

    Configurable platform for grants management, impact measurement, and more.

    paid

    Best for: Organizations requiring highly customizable grant management workflows.

  • eCivis

    Grant management software with tools for finding, applying for, and managing grants.

    paid

    Best for: Governmental and nonprofit organizations looking for comprehensive grant solutions.

Volunteer Management

  • VolunteerMatch

    Online platform connecting volunteers with nonprofit organizations.

    freemium

    Best for: Nonprofits seeking to recruit and manage volunteers.

  • Track It Forward

    Volunteer tracking and management software with scheduling and reporting features.

    paid

    Best for: Nonprofits requiring detailed volunteer tracking and reporting.

  • Ripplemaker

    Volunteer management software designed to make volunteer engagement easy and impactful.

    paid

    Best for: Nonprofits focused on improving volunteer engagement and retention.

  • VolunteerHub

    Volunteer management software for scheduling, communication, and reporting.

    paid

    Best for: Large organizations with complex volunteer programs.

  • SignUpGenius

    Online signup tool for volunteer scheduling and event coordination.

    freemium

    Best for: Nonprofits needing simple and flexible volunteer scheduling.

  • Mobilize

    Event and volunteer management platform for nonprofits and campaigns.

    paid

    Best for: Organizations focused on event-based volunteering and community organizing.

Nonprofit Accounting

  • QuickBooks Online

    Accounting software for nonprofits, with features for tracking donations and grants.

    paid

    Best for: Small to medium-sized nonprofits needing general accounting capabilities.

  • Xero

    Cloud-based accounting software with nonprofit-specific features.

    paid

    Best for: Nonprofits seeking a user-friendly cloud accounting solution.

  • Blackbaud Financial Edge NXT

    Nonprofit accounting software with fund accounting and grant management features.

    paid

    Best for: Large nonprofits requiring advanced fund accounting and reporting.

  • Aplos

    Fund accounting software designed specifically for nonprofits.

    paid

    Best for: Small to medium-sized nonprofits needing specialized fund accounting.

  • NetSuite Nonprofit

    Cloud-based ERP system for nonprofits with accounting, CRM, and fundraising features.

    paid

    Best for: Large nonprofits needing integrated business management solutions.

  • Sage Intacct

    Cloud-based accounting software with advanced reporting and automation capabilities for nonprofits.

    paid

    Best for: Growing nonprofits requiring sophisticated financial management.

Quick comparison

ToolPricingEaseBest forRating
BloomerangpaidmediumDonor engagement and relationship management 4
DonorboxfreemiumeasyOnline donations and fundraising 5
Salesforce NPSPpaidcomplexCustomizable CRM for large nonprofits 4
GivebutterfreemiumeasyFree fundraising platform with integrated tools 5
Blackbaud Financial Edge NXTpaidcomplexAdvanced fund accounting and reporting 3

Questions, answered.

Explore other niches